Jordan precipitation in November

In Jordan in November precipitation ranges from almost none in Aqaba with 2.2 mm of rainfall to low in Irbid with 28 mm of rainfall.

  • How much rainfall does Jordan receive in November?
  • In Amman, November typically sees a modest rainfall of about 18 mm. For those who prefer drier conditions, this month is ideal.

  • What is the wettest city in November in Jordan?
  • According to our data the wettest location is Irbid with an average precipitation of 28 mm.

  • What is the driest city in November in Jordan?
  • Among all locations in our dataset, Aqaba has the lowest average precipitation at 2.2 mm.
